    Connect Four has been a go-to family favorite for decades. But how do you play? To beat your opponent and win the game, you'll need a great strategy and a little patience. Don't worry—we're here to teach you everything you need to know. From the basic rules to winning moves, read on to learn how to play Connect Four!

    Setup your board according to the instructions on the box and distribute the checkers to both players. Flip a coin to decide who goes first.

    Take turns dropping the checkers into the slots, attempting to make a horizontal, vertical, or diagonal line of 4 checkers of your color.

    Use your checkers to block your opponent's lines of 4. Make your first move in the center to give you the most possibilities.

    There are several different types of Connect Four boards, but all come with a grid that hold the checkers and some type of stand that holds the grid. The traditional set-up features two end supports with slots for hooks on each side of the grid to snap into. Once the end supports are attached, place the board on a flat surface, and close the sliding lever at the bottom of the grid so that there are bars to prevent the checkers from falling through.

    When attaching the end supports to the the grid, make sure that the notched edge of the end support is facing the grid.

    Some versions of Connect Four, such as the Pop Out Connect Four and Connect Four On the Run travel game, feature a round game base with slots on each side for tabs on the bottom of the grid to snap into.

    When you’re ready to play, place the board between you and your opponent so you’re each on one side of it.

    Sort and choose checker colors.

    Connect Four comes with 21 red checkers and 21 black checkers. Before you begin playing, separate the checkers into piles based on their color. Next, you must decide who will play each color. Whatever color you choose, take that pile of checkers. Your opponent takes the other pile.

    Understand the object of the game.

    Before you can start playing Connect Four or planning a strategy, you must make sure that you understand the object of the game. In order to win, a player must get four checkers in their color in a row. Whoever does it first is the winner.

    There are three ways to get four checkers in a row in Connect Four: horizontally, vertically, and diagonally.

    Some versions of Connect Four have an additional game where you attach an extra column to the grid and attempt to get five checkers in row.

    When it’s your turn to make a move in Connect Four, you take a checker and drop it down one of the slots at the top of the grid. Standard boards have have seven columns and six rows to choose from. On your first move, you will typically wind up placing your checker in the bottom row, but you can choose any of the columns, depending on your strategy.

    You want to choose each move carefully because your opponent will have a turn after you. Not only do they have a chance to thwart your strategy for four in row, your move can sometimes make it easier for them to get four of their checkers in a row.

    Select the middle column for a first move.

    If you are the first player to go in a game of Connect Four, your initial move can actually dictate the entire game. When you’re opening the game, the best move is to place your checker in the center column. By placing your checker in that slot, you made it much more difficult for your opponent to counter your moves so your chances of winning increase.

    Placing the first checker in the middle column doesn’t guarantee a win. You still have to avoid making mistakes along the way.

    If you choose a column other than the middle for your first move, it becomes easier for your opponent to force a tie.

    Choose another bottom row slot with the second move.

    When you have the second move of the again, you’re on the defensive so it’s more difficult to win. If your opponent places their checker in the center column to open the game, don’t place yours in the same column so it’s on top of their checker. That doesn’t give you any strategic advantage. Instead, your best bet is to place your checker in the bottom row in one of the other columns and hope that your opponent makes a mistake.
